On 18th April, 2026, a recreational visit to the Nagaland Zoological Park was organized for students of Classes LKG to 3. The trip aimed to provide the children with an enjoyable learning experience outside the classroom and to help them observe animals and nature closely.
A total of 54 students, accompanied by 5 teachers and 1 helper went forĀ the visit. The students were excited and curious as they explored different sections of the zoo. They were introduced to animals such as deer, monkeys, birds, and other wildlife, which enhanced their understanding of nature and biodiversity. Throughout the visit, the students were encouraged to ask questions and learn about the animals they saw, making the trip both fun and educational.
The trip was a great success, as the students thoroughly enjoyed the experience and gained valuable knowledge in a joyful environment.
